2-Chloro-4-(trifluoromethyl)nicotinic acid

Description:
2-Chloro-4-(trifluoromethyl)nicotinic acid is a chemical compound that belongs to the class of halogenated nicotinic acids. It features a pyridine ring, which is a six-membered aromatic ring containing one nitrogen atom, and is substituted with a chlorine atom at the 2-position and a trifluoromethyl group at the 4-position. This compound is characterized by its acidic properties due to the carboxylic acid functional group present in its structure. The presence of the trifluoromethyl group significantly influences its chemical reactivity and lipophilicity, making it a compound of interest in medicinal chemistry and agrochemical applications. It may exhibit biological activity, potentially acting as a ligand or inhibitor in various biochemical pathways. Additionally, the chlorine and trifluoromethyl substituents can enhance the compound's stability and solubility in organic solvents. As with many halogenated compounds, safety precautions should be taken when handling this substance due to potential toxicity and environmental impact.
Formula:C7H3ClF3NO2
InChI:InChI=1/C7H3ClF3NO2/c8-5-4(6(13)14)3(1-2-12-5)7(9,10)11/h1-2H,(H,13,14)
SMILES:c1cnc(c(c1C(F)(F)F)C(=O)O)Cl
Synonyms:
  • 3-Pyridinecarboxylic Acid, 2-Chloro-4-(Trifluoromethyl)-
  • 2-Chloro-4-(Trifluoromethyl)Pyridine-3-Carboxylic Acid
  • 2-chloro-4-(trifluoromethyl)nicotinic acid
